DEATH BY SHOOTING. —On last
Monday afternoon the body of David
F. Smith, was taken through this
place, for Potters Mills, where his
father, Mr. Geo. D. Smith, reside#..
Young Smith was killed the day be
fore, in Clearfield county, by the dis
charge of a gun. The bail took ofl
the thumb and fingers of his left hand,
entered side, passed through
his body, and out on bis left side, kill
ing bim inslaully. One supposition is
that he was killed by the accidental
discharge of his gun as he stepped
from his wagon upon a stump to shoot
a deer i while the father thinks that
it was the work of another who had a
grudge against his son. The father
was telegraphed too, and at once start
ed for the body of his eon. His age
was about 20 years.

Teachers' Institute*.
Centre Halt, Nov. IS, ISTI A meeting
of the teacher* of Potter township wa licld
at Centre Hail, Saturday, Nov the IS. h, tor
the purpose of organising a Teacher*' In
stitute.
The organisation of the meeting wa>
completed hy the election of I*. J. Fred
rick, President and \\ illiai.i Kutiklr, See
ntary.
A list of the name* f teacher* then
prvaent aa* ordered am) taken by the ee
rrtarv a* follows: T. J. Fredrick, Levi
Garbrick, J. L. Spangler, Daniel Mitter
ling. Wtn Kunk'u, Kilts B. Hosterman.
Ueckie Lauver, Mollio Beningtonand J as.
B. Strom.
Views on the utility* of a teachers, uieet
ings, truit-uionihly. w* thru earnestly do
bated by mcli one All pledged a
faithful attendance and expressed their
hope the wrak-knetd brethren of the pro
fession would join them. Ily request the
president then presented a programme for
our future meeting, which, after a few
changes, was adopted. Pr nnineuce is
given in this programme to school govern
ment. Under this head all cases of pun
ishment, parental interference &0., will be
considered. The most promising part of
the programme is the tiuic and opportunity
given to the discussion of questions in men
tal science A class in this study has been
organized, of which J. L. Spang or was se
lected leader, to b regularly studied, re
cited and debated before the Institute
The topic for next ui< eting i the "Origin
of human knowlege.'*
After a few remarks touching the man
ner and place of holding the meeting, ad
journed to convene on Saturday Dec. 2nd,
at Centre llall, 1, p. tu.
M il. B. RVSKLK, Sec,

Going Home with the Girls.
The entrance into society may be said to
to take place immediately after boyhood
ha* passed away. Yet a multitude take
an initiative before their beard* are presen
table. It i a great trial, either at a tender
or rough ag<-. For an over-grown boy
to go to a jjoiTi knowing that there are a
dozen girl* inside, an'! to knock or ring
with absolute certainty that in two minute*
all the eyes will be upon him. i* a severe
test of courage. T go before thee girl*
and make a u#vfactt>ry tour of the room*
without stepping on their te. and dispose
of one# hand* without putting them in one*
isookstz, i* nn achievement which few boys
can boast of. If a boy ean go o far a* to
measure off ten yards of tape with one of
the girles. and cut it short m cuui. epd. be
may stand a chalice to pa** a pleasant ev
ening. but let him not flatt-r himself that
all the trial* of tho evening uro over.
There comes at hi#t the breaking up. The
dear girl* don their hood* and put on their
shawls, and look as saucy, mi*chevious, un
iuipi essible, and independent, a* if they
didn't wish any body tog., home with them.
Then come* the l.inch, and the boy who
hu the most pluck makes to the prettied
girl his hear! i throat, and hi* tongue
clinging to th.- F"<f f l>" mouth, and
crooking out hi* elbow, stammer* out the
word*. "."Shall I see you homo." tquphc*
her flnger to hi* arm, and they walk home
H hot apart, feeling a* awkward a* to
gosling*. As soon as she I* afe Within her
own door, he strut* home, Hnd really thinks
he has been, and gone, and done it. Sleep
comes to him at last, with dream* of Caro
line and calico, and he wake* in the morn
ing and finds the door of life open to him,
and pig* squealing for breakfast.
